Synopses & ReviewsPublisher Comments:|"One-brush" sumi-e is an easy, entertaining way to express on paper the moods and images of nature. Everything you need to know is contained in this book. All the brush skills you learn lead step by step into full compositions. Drawings, photos, and simple text explain every stroke with dozens of examples to copy and practice.
Sumi-e is easy to learn and fun to do. It could be just what you're looking for! Synopsis:A beginner's guide to sumi-e--Japanese ink paintings of landscapes and portraits. Line drawings, how-to photographs and step-by-step instructions for 20 traditional motifs.
About the AuthorHAKUHO HIRAYAMA, a graduate of Japanese Women's University in Tokyo, has worked in sumi-e since early childhood and has taught the art to the foreign community in Tokyo for over thirty years. Formerly the student of well-known sumi-e artists Taisei Mizukami and Keiho Kusuhara, Mrs. Hirayama conducts regular classes at the Tokyo American Club and has also taught and performed demonstrations of sumi-e techniques in Europe, Southeast Asia, and the United States.
